首頁 > web前端 > css教學 > 如何使用 CSS 和 JavaScript 專門針對 Internet Explorer 10?

如何使用 CSS 和 JavaScript 專門針對 Internet Explorer 10?

DDD
發布: 2024-12-17 00:09:25
原創
225 人瀏覽過

How Can I Specifically Target Internet Explorer 10 with CSS and JavaScript?

專門針對Internet Explorer 10:綜合指南

簡介

Internet Explorer 時針對特定情況,準確定位版本10 至關重要。本文將深入研究專門針對 Internet Explorer 10 的各種方法,確保您的 CSS 和 JavaScript 程式碼能如預期運作。

條件註解方法

雖然您可能有當嘗試使用條件註解時,Internet Explorer 10 會忽略它們。這會導致應用預設的 HTML 結構,這可能不是您想要的結果。

替代方案

1。基於功能的媒體查詢:

要定位 Internet Explorer 9、10 和 11,請使用此媒體查詢:

@media screen and (min-width:0<pre class="brush:php;toolbar:false">@media all and (-ms-high-contrast: none), (-ms-high-contrast: active) {
    /* IE10+ CSS here */
}
登入後複製
) { /* Enter CSS here */ }

2。高對比定位:

要特別定位Internet Explorer 10,請使用下列媒體查詢:

@supports (-ms-accelerator:true) {
  .selector { property:value; } 
}
登入後複製

3. Edge 瀏覽器的CSS 駭客:

針對與Internet Explorer 10 共用程式碼庫的Microsoft Edge 瀏覽器,請實作此CSS駭客:

結論

利用上述方法,您可以有效地針對 Internet Explorer 10 進行特定樣式和腳本執行。請記住考慮用戶代理嗅探的潛在限制並選擇最適合您的專案需求的解決方案。

以上是如何使用 CSS 和 JavaScript 專門針對 Internet Explorer 10?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板